Inspecting the seals
Check the door seals around the oven regularly. If the seals are damaged,
please contact your nearest Service Centre (see Assistance). We recommend
that the oven is not used until the seals have been replaced.

To replace the oven light bulb:
1. Remove the glass cover of the
lamp-holder.
2. Remove the light bulb and replace
it with a similar one: Wattage 25 W,
cap E 14.
3. Replace the glass cover (see
diagram).
To assemble the sliding racks:
1. Loosen the two screws A (see
diagram). If the oven is fitted with self-
cleaning panels, these will have to be
temporarily disassembled.
2. Replace the screws A with the
screws and spacers (B + C) supplied
with the kit.
3. Tighten the new screws B and the
corresponding spacers C, fitting the
self-cleaning panels on again.
